Vitess — распределённая СУБД на базе MySQL

Практические лайфхаки для разработчиков, DevOps и админов: Docker, Linux, Bash, Python, Golang, Ansible, логи и безопасность — только рабочие решения. Даем готовые команды, конфиги и приёмы диагностики, которые экономят часы и дни. Если нужно быстро настроить, отладить и обезопасить инфраструктуру — вы по адресу.

vitessmysqlшардинг

👁 Это мощная распределённая система баз данных, построенная на базе MySQL, с возможностью горизонтального масштабирования. Она позволяет масштабировать приложения без потери производительности, обеспечивая стабильность даже при огромных объёмах данных.

С помощью Vitess можно легко управлять распределением данных на разных серверах, оставляя код приложения и запросы к базе данных полностью независимыми от структуры данных. Более того, с Vitess можно динамически разделять или объединять шарды базы данных, и всё это с помощью атомарного процесса переключения, который занимает всего несколько секунд.

❗️ С момента своего появления в 2011 году Vitess активно используется в YouTube и другими крупными компаниями, такими как Slack, Square (Block) и JD.com, обеспечивая масштабируемость на десятках тысячах узлов MySQL.

📱 GitHub

tags: #утилиты #mysql

❤️ @recura_tech

Логотип Vitess с оранжево-красным графическим элементом на светлом фоне; иллюстрация к заметке о масштабировании MySQL
Логотип Vitess — иллюстрация к заметке о масштабировании и шардинге MySQL.

Читайте так же